Police kill 3 bandits terrorising Plateau, Niger, Taraba, others

From Molly Kilete, Abuja

The  Force Intelligence Department- Intelligence Response Team( FID-IRT) of the Nigeria Police has shot dead  three armed bandits in its renews offensive to wipe out violent crimes and  criminal syndicates threatening peace and stability of the nation.

Force Public Relations Officer( FPRO), ACP Olumiyiwa Adejobi said the operations also led to the discovery and recovery of 10  AK-47 rifles and weapons linked to various criminal activities, including : kidnappings, armed robberies, gunrunning, and cattle rustling.

Adejobi, in a statement noted that the Force has continued to achieve significant success, saying the feat was recorded in series of coordinated tactical operations conducted in the month of July across Taraba, Plateau, Adamawa, Nassarawa, and Niger states.

He said the bandits, who attempted to escape upon sighting operatives, were fatally subdued after intense gunfire exchanges, during which they abandoned their weapons and fled into the surrounding terrains with various degrees of gunshot injuries.

He further stated that a  follow-up by tactical operations were  ongoing to track, identify, and apprehend fleeing members of the syndicates already indicted to be masterminds of deadly attacks on communities in the affected states.

The Inspector-General of Police, IGP Kayode  Egbetokun, has again reaffirmed the force’s unyielding resolve to uphold national security, as the  police would continue to sustain and intensify intelligence-led operations to dismantle all criminal enterprises.

“ The  porce remain  resolute in its constitutional duty to protect life and property across Nigeria. Citizens are encouraged to continue supporting us with actionable intelligence by reporting any suspicious activity to nearby police formations or via official channels.”
